2026 - Photographs & Photographic Literature

On December 7, just in time for the holidays, Swann Galleries offers sale 2026, a two-session auction of 19th & 20th Century Photographs and Photographic Literature. The auction includes many charming images and an extensive private collection of photographically illustrated books. The morning session of photographs includes vernacular images and masterworks by notable photographers from the last two centuries. A diverse selection of books from the library of Daniel Edelstone, MD, a passionate collector of modernist photography books, will be offered in the afternoon. ======================================================== On Thursday, December 9th Swann Galleries offers sale 2027, an unusual selection of Maps & Atlases at auction. Highlights include rare early atlases, a large selection of maps of Canada and North America, and beautiful European city views. There is a 1511 world atlas by Ptolemy, an early state of Herman Moll’s so-called “Beaver Map,” with its charming inset illustration of beavers working on a dam, and Petro Plancius’s 1594 double-page engraved double-hemispheric map noted both for its accuracy and its decorative border. ======================================================== On Dec 16, Swann offers sale 2028, a collection of Art Nouveau Posters.
